Yeah! Evo 5 is everyone's favorite. There was a poll at AI and around 70% of the people voted the Evo 5 as their favorite. Problem only with that car is that the gearing is low. Stock vs stock, an Evo 7 can easily beat a 5 at NLEX or the Skyway, well of course BRC also since AYC and ACD really helps. Going to Tagaytay on winding rounds, the 5 will beat the 7, again of course due to low gear ratios. In terms of looks, theres no question that the 5 will win.
